Jurien


The rock-lobster fishing centre of Jurien is located on a sheltered bay 266km north of Perth. First class boating facilities, and excellent climate and the promise of good catches from boat, beach or jetty makes Jurien ideal for fishing, boating, diving, windsurfing and swimming.


The remains of timber piles, discovered up to 65 meters inland from today’s high water mark, are reminders of the days when the old jetty at Jurien was an important shipping point for wool and general cargoes to Fremantle and India.


About 4km from Jurien, the Lions Lookout offers sweeping views of the town and bay. Cockleshell Bay, north of Jurien, boasts an unusually wide diversity of natural plants and animals for bush-walkers and photographers.
